You can get an LLC in Oklahoma in 2-3 business days if you file online (or 2-4 weeks if you file by mail).

There is no state law in Oklahoma requiring an operating agreement for LLCs. However, without a written operating agreement, you will have difficulty opening a company bank account, and you might run into trouble if your LLC ever faces a lawsuit.

12 Steps for starting an Oklahoma LLC Choose an idea for your LLC. Name your Oklahoma LLC. Create a business plan. Get a federal employer identification number (EIN) File your Oklahoma articles of organization. Choose a registered agent in Oklahoma. Obtain business licenses and permits.

Complete Your LLC Documents There are forms for domestic LLCs and professional LLCs; nonprofessional LLCs have the option to complete the entire process online. The associated filing fee is $100. Meanwhile, out-of-state entities registering LLCs in Oklahoma complete a separate form and pay $300.

How much does it cost to form an LLC in Oklahoma? The Oklahoma Secretary of State charges a $100 fee to file the Articles of Organization. You can reserve your business name by filing an LLC name reservation for $10. Oklahoma LLCs are also required to file an Annual Certificate each year, the fee for which is $25.

An Oklahoma annual report is typically filed through the Secretary of State's online business filings portal. To do this, you'll need to login by entering your name and email address. You need to have your entity's filing number handy. You can also file by mail, but this does take longer to process.

In Oklahoma, there is no license required just to start or own a business, but there are specific licenses and permits for different industries and business activities.
